Targeting α-synuclein in Parkinson's disease is destined to fail. Pathology does not drive disease, disease drives pathology. Counterintuitively, synaptic vesicle health and nerve terminal membrane lipid composition (MLC) in human CNS projection neurons are intimately and strikingly tied to the health of oligodendrocyte lineage cells. It is the obligatory “compensatory shift” from optimally constituted, high ethanolamine plasmalogen (PlsEtn) content synaptic vesicle (SV) membranes and high PlsEtn content nerve terminal plasma membrane (PM) inner leaflets to phosphatidylethanolamine (PE)-laden SV membranes and PE-laden nerve terminal PM inner leaflets occurring under the conditions of neuronal PlsEtn insufficiency which develop temporally downstream of Parkinson’s disease-triggering oligodendrocyte lineage cell injury that directly leads to the appearance of Lewy pathology—and, ultimately, to the demise of the various projection neurons known to be vulnerable in Parkinson’s disease...as explained in great detail in the underlying LinkedIn article. Lewy pathology is an epiphenomenon which occurs temporally downstream of perturbations of the fragile biophysics of neurotransmitter release from projection neurons.
